Refactors AGENTS.md files into a minimal root file plus topic-specific follow-up docs using progressive disclosure. Use when cleaning up, splitting, or reviewing AGENTS.md / CLAUDE.md guidance — or when the file has grown into a "ball of mud" with contradictions, bloat, and stale instructions.
